WOAH: Romania - high pathogenicity avian influenza viruses (poultry) (H5N1)
submited by kickingbird at Nov, 23, 2022 12:15 PM from WOAH
Summary
Report type: immediate notification
Started: 14 Nov 2022
Confirmed: 14 Nov 2022
Reported: 17 Nov 2022
Reason for notification: recurrence
Last occurrence: 17 Mar 2022
Causal agent: highly pathogenic avian influenza virus
Serotype: H5N1
Nature of diagnosis: clinical, laboratory
This event pertains to a defined zone within the country.
Outbreak location: Batca Doamne, Piatra-neamt, Neamt
Started: 14 Nov 2022
Ended: 15 Nov 2022
Epidemiological unit: natural park
Total animals affected:
Species / Susceptible / Cases / Deaths / Killed and disposed of /
Slaughtered or killed for commercial use / Vaccinated
Mute swan / - / 6 / 6 / - / - / -
Epidemiology
Source of the outbreak(s) or origin of infection: unknown or
inconclusive
Control measures applied in wild animals: surveillance within the
restrictive zone; official disposal of carcasses, by-products, and
waste; disinfection
Diagnostic test results
Laboratory name and type / Species / Test / Last result date / Result
Institute for Diagnosis and Animal Health (IDAH) / mute swan /
real-time polymerase chain reaction (real-time PCR) / 15 Nov 2022 /
positive
